Overview: Why Choose Miami or Austin?
Miami: The Beachfront Buzz
Miami offers a vibrant atmosphere that's perfect for creative brainstorming sessions. The city boasts beautiful beaches, a lively nightlife, and a rich cultural scene. Best visited in the winter months (December to February), Miami provides a warm escape from colder climates.
Austin: The Tech Capital
Austin is known as the "Silicon Hills" for a reason, with a booming tech scene and a plethora of startup resources. Spring (March to May) is particularly lovely, as you can enjoy the famous SXSW festival and mild weather.

Activity Recommendations
Miami
- Beach Yoga: 1 hour, 10-30 people, $20/person, low energy. Skip if your team prefers more vigorous activities.
- Art Deco Walking Tour: 2 hours, 10-20 people, $25/person, moderate energy. Great for team bonding.
- Escape Room: 1.5 hours, 6-12 people, $35/person, high energy. Skip if team members prefer outdoor activities.
Austin
- Kayaking on Lady Bird Lake: 2 hours, 10-30 people, $30/person, moderate energy. A great way to enjoy the outdoors.
- Visit to the Texas State Capitol: 1 hour, 10-50 people, free, low energy. Great for team bonding and history.
- Live Music Night: 3 hours, 20-50 people, $50/person, high energy. Skip if your team dislikes crowds.

Tips for Booking
- Book venues at least 4 months in advance to secure optimal rates.
- Consider seasonal pricing; Miami rates can increase by 40% during peak winter months.
